About Zip Code 78537
Zip code 78537 is located in Donna, Texas, within Hidalgo County. Home to approximately 51,346 residents, this area sits at an elevation of 91 ft and falls within the Central (CST/CDT) timezone. The local area code is 979.
The median household income is $36,331 per year, which is below the national median of $70,784. Homes in this zip code have a median value of $74,700, and the cost of living index is 60 (40% below the national average of 100).
Summers average a high of 96°F while winters drop to 50°F. The area receives about 26 in of rain annually. The zip code covers 62.5 square miles of land area and 0.9 square miles of water.
